Platform Integration
Automatic journal entries from business apps, purchase-to-inventory accounting, and API-first integration with the Sharp platform.
Sharp-Accounting's biggest advantage on the Sharp platform: when connected to Business Operation Apps, the books write themselves.
Automatic journal entries from business apps
When a Business Operation App such as Sharp-Hospitality is connected, business events post journal entries automatically — a restaurant sale, a hotel room charge, a supplier purchase — eliminating manual ledger recording entirely.
The operations team works in their app; the accounting team sees accurate, real-time books. Nobody re-enters anything.
Automatic purchase-to-inventory accounting
Purchases flow straight through to inventory accounting: when goods are purchased, inventory and the corresponding ledger accounts update together. Purchase and supplier management can run through Sharp-Accounting or independently in the operation app — either way, the books stay consistent.
Inventory valuation & cost tracking
Sharp-Accounting values inventory and tracks costs continuously, so cost of goods sold and stock value are always current rather than reconstructed at period end.
API-first integration
Sharp-Accounting is API-first, like the rest of the Sharp platform. Beyond the built-in app integrations, its capabilities are available programmatically — enabling custom integrations and automated workflows. Credentials for API access are managed through Cortex, and cross-app workflows are orchestrated in Orchestrator.
Standalone still works
None of this is required. Sharp-Accounting is a complete standalone accounting solution — connect operation apps when you want automation, or run it on its own.
